去掉TXT文本里的黑块字符
PCPXP.COM 来源:太平洋- 时间:2007-04-03
TXT文本文档里有很多小黑块,这是什么?如何造成的?其实很简单,因为在这个文件里面的换行标志只有一个字符,也就是ASCII码的10,而在Windows中,换行是采用两个字符表示的,即回车加换行,也就是ASCII码的13和10。当打开类似图1那样的文件时,由于在这个文件当中只有换行,没有回车,所以记事本程序就把它解析成了小黑块。
解决的方法很简单,先下载一个名叫uitraedit的软件,用它来打开这样的文件,会出现警告,询问是否将其转换为DOS格式,也就说将其中的一个字符的换行转换成Windows下的回车加换行。无论点“是”还是点“否”,UltraEdit都能正确地显示文件内容,这是因为UltraEdit具有将一个字符的换行转换成回车加换行的功能。
但点“否”以后,文件内容将不发生任何改变,将其复制到记事本中以后仍不能正常显示;选择“是”后,其中的一个字符的换行被转变成了回车加换行,将其全选复制粘贴到记事本中以后即可正常显示。
www.pcpxp.com提示:造Linux和Unix中,换行是采用一个字符来表示的;在Windows中,换行是采用两个字符来表示的,即回车加换行,现在你该明白产生上述情况的原因了吧! 电脑之家 供稿
相关 字符 文本 一个 文件 车加换 采用 表示 显示 Windows 的文章
- 04-03·CLCL给系统换个超强剪贴板
- 04-04·妙用暴风影音收藏夹 让电影随关随看
- 04-06·IE7中查看网页的html源代码
- 04-06·半路没有种子的文件照样用FlashGet下载
- 04-06·调整PPStream画面达到最优播放效果


